Promenades, festivals and more local ways to celebrate Easter

There are few things better than a visit from the Easter Bunny, some flowers, and some great holiday traditions.

Take a hayride to the magical Bunnyland at Linvilla Orchards (598 Linvill Rd., Media) from 11 a.m. to 4 p.m. through Saturday, April 4. Besides the bunny posing it up in his house, there'll be pony rides, face painting, train rides and more.

For two days, Friday, April 3 and Saturday, April 4, at Shadybrook Farm (931 Stony Hill Rd., Yardley), an Easter festival will take over the farm grounds with games, inflatables and treasure-filled eggs. The Egg-stravaganza runs from 11 a.m. to 4 p.m. both days.

Work up a calorie deficit on Saturday, April 4 for the Philly Rabbit Run, a 5K/1 mile run/walk through the Philadelphia Zoo (3400 W. Girard Ave.). Registration and packet pickup begin at 7 a.m., and the race begins an hour later.

Two ingestible favorites — wine and candy — are paired in happy matrimony at Chaddsford Winery (632 Baltimore Pike, Chadds Ford) on Saturday, April 4. While you're sipping on their wines, from noon to 6 p.m., fill up on holiday candy favorites like Peeps, chocolate eggs and jellybeans.

All aboard the Easter Bunny Express! Departing and returning to the Wilmington and Western Railroad Greenbank Station (2201 Newport Gap Pike, Wilmington) at 12:30 p.m. and 2:30 p.m. on Friday, April 3 and Saturday, April 4, families will enjoy a 90-minute ride with the bunny of the weekend.

Ignore your seasonal allergies at Longwood Gardens (1001 Longwood Rd., Kennett Square) for springtime blooms both indoor and outdoor on Saturday, April 4 and Sunday, April 5. Try to get there between noon and 3 p.m. when harpist Gloria Galante will perform in the Conservatory.

Morey's Piers' Mariner's Pier (3501 Boardwalk, Wildwood) will open at noon on Sunday, April 5 for holiday-specific photos with everyone's favorite rabbit, games, and more until 6 p.m.

An annual event, the South Street Easter Promenade returns on Sunday, April 5 with a parade beginning at 12:30 p.m. at Passyunk Avenue and South Street. Come dressed in your Easter best for contests, photos with the Easter bunny and more.

Strut your stuff down the 300 block of the Washington Street Mall in Cape May for a 1 p.m. fashion stroll on Sunday, April 5. With categories like "Best Dressed Couple," "Best Easter Bonnet" and judging by age, there are chances for all ages to get in on the action.

The fashions continue to be on point, this time at the Easter Fashion Promenade at Ocean City's Music Pier (Moorlyn Terrace and Boardwalk) on Sunday, April 5. Judging begins at 1 p.m. Get ready for serious competition — prizes are available for best dressed.
